Baboor falls in semi-finals

SINGAPORE, FEB 17: India’s challenge ended in the Commonwealth Table Tennis Championship here on Thursday when Chetan Baboor went down fighting to England’s Mathew Syed 19-21, 21-19 16-21, 14-21 in the men’s singles semifinals.

Syed will now meet Singapore’s Duan Yong Jin, who beat Canada’s Johnny Huang 21-16, 13-21, 11-21, 21-8, 21-19.

The women’s singles final will be an all-Singapore affair after Li Jia Wei and Jin Jung Hong won their semi-final matches.
